Find the volume of a rectangular reservoir or basin. The formula is: V = LWH (Volume = Length x Width x Height) V = Volume (in cubic feet) L = Length (in linear feet) W = Width (in linear feet) H = Height (or depth) (in linear feet)
[Linear Feet - is a measurement along a straight line.]If you are using inches convert inches to feet: L =3.25'= 39"/12", W = 2.33' = 28"/12" H = .833 = 10"/12"
Thus a settling basin 3.25 feet long, 2.33 feet wide and 0.833 feet deep would have a volume in cubic feet of: Step One: (write the formula) V = LWH Step Two: (substitute the known values into the formula) V = 3.25' x 2.33' x 0.833' Step Three: (multiply the values together) V = Cubic Feet 6.31 If you want this total in gallons, just multiply the volume in cubic feet by 7.48 (gallons in one cubic foot). V = 6.31 x 7.48 V = 47.18 gallons of water/gas in the basin.

About 49.35 gallons First find the volume of the tank in cubic inches. SInce it is a rectangular prism, the volume is length*width*depth: Volume=19*30*20=11400 cubic inches 231 cubic inches = 1 gallon So 11400 cubic inches=11400/231 or about 49.35 gallons

To calculate the volume of water a 42-inch deep container can hold, you need to know its dimensions (length and width). Assuming it's a rectangular tank, the volume in cubic inches can be calculated by multiplying the depth (42 inches) by the length and width. To convert cubic inches to gallons, divide by 231 (since there are 231 cubic inches in a gallon). For example, if the tank is 10 inches wide and 20 inches long, it would hold approximately 36.5 gallons of water.
